Web14. okt 2024 · The bark of red oak trees is a dark red-brownish color and has a scaly texture, while the bark of white oak trees is a lighter shade of gray and peels off the tree in thin, … WebHardness: White oak is a little harder than red oak. As mentioned earlier, the Janka hardness rating system scores white oak at 1360 and red oak at 1290. The difference in hardness … WebMost notably, white oak is rot resistant, while red oak is not—an important detail for boatbuilding and exterior construction projects. White Oak vs Red Oak Flooring: Exploring the Key Differences

WebHardness. White oak flooring is a little harder than red oak flooring. White oak has a Janka hardness of 1360, and red oak has a Janka hardness of 1290.
